The Indianapolis Star is reporting that Justin Martin, a highly touted basketball prospect from Lawrence North High, has backed out of his commitment to the University of Louisville.

“I thought that I made my decision too early,” said the 6-foot-7 Martin, who committed before his junior year. “It’s nothing bad, I just talked it over with my mom and dad and wanted to do this. Coach Pitino asked if I still wanted them to recruit me and I told him I did.”

Two other Lawrence North players, rising juniors Ryan Taylor and Michael Chandler, have made oral commitments to Louisville. Stephan Van Treese will be a freshman at Louisville this year. Martin joked earlier this season that Lawrence North had taken to calling itself “Louisville North.”  Link.
